15-year-old student arrested for allegedly leaving bomb threat note at Heritage High School



LYNCHBURG, Va. (WFXR) – The Lynchburg Police Department (LPD) has made an arrest after a bomb threat was left on a note at Heritage High School on December 3.

According to LPD, around 8:30 a.m. on Tuesday, officers responded after reports of a bomb threat at Heritage High School. Upon arrival, a suspicious note found in the bathroom is believed to have been left there by a student.

Officers said the student allegedly responsible for leaving the threat is a 15-year-old male teenager.

The student has been taken into custody and charged with making a threat to bomb or damage buildings.

The investigation is still ongoing. Anyone with information can contact Officer Rowland at (434) 238-0034 or Crime Stoppers at (888) 798-5900.
